Etymology[ | ]

Guatavita was the location where Muisca (one of the four ancient advanced American civilizations, along with the Inca, Aztec, and Maya) rulers would be inaugurated. They would be ritually covered with gold dust and submerged in Lake Guatavita in order to please the gods. The Spanish heard of this ritual, and called the Muiscan leader El Dorado, or the golden one. As word of El Dorado spread, the legend grew from a golden man, to a golden city, to a golden kingdom, and finally, a golden empire. Peculiarly, the moon is devoid of anything resembling gold.
